| About hymns | ||||||||||||||||||||||||
|
This list has been established to encourage discussion about hymns and hymnology. This list will focus first on the study of traditional hymns and their continuing role in the Church. At the same time, we live in a time when new hymns and tunes are being created in unprecedented numbers.
